计算机
类型
可以朗读
语音朗读
281千字
字数
2024-05-01
发行日期
展开全部
主编推荐语
本书由浅入深,详尽地介绍Bootstrap相关技术在Web开发领域的应用。
内容简介
本书以案例为主线,将理论与实践相结合,旨在提升读者的实践能力,从而达到举一反三的目的。本书共9章,内容包括响应式网页设计、Bootstrap简介、Bootstrap脚手架、Bootstrap页面内容、Bootstrap的工具类、Bootstrap的弹性布局、Bootstrap的CSS组件、Bootstrap的JS插件、综合案例:智慧医疗。
本书通过大量经典案例与实战,培养读者的动手实践能力,让读者真正做到学习与实战相结合。本书可作为高等学校计算机等专业的教学用书,也可作为程序设计人员的参考书。
目录
- 版权信息
- 内容提要
- 前言
- 第1章 响应式网页设计
- 1.1 什么是响应式网页设计
- 1.1.1 响应式网页设计原理
- 1.1.2 响应式网页的优点和缺点
- 1.2 视口
- 1.2.1 布局视口
- 1.2.2 视觉视口
- 1.2.3 理想视口
- 1.3 媒体查询
- 1.3.1 媒体查询的设置方式
- 1.3.2 媒体查询的使用方法
- 1.3.3 媒体类型
- 1.3.4 判断条件
- 1.3.5 媒体属性
- 1.4 实战:图书销售页面设计
- 1.4.1 页面结构分析
- 1.4.2 代码实现
- 1.5 本章小结
- 1.6 习题
- 第2章 Bootstrap简介
- 2.1 初识Bootstrap
- 2.1.1 何谓Bootstrap
- 2.1.2 Bootstrap的发展
- 2.1.3 Bootstrap的优势
- 2.1.4 Bootstrap有哪些内容
- 2.2 Bootstrap开发环境
- 2.2.1 VS Code
- 2.2.2 下载Bootstrap
- 2.2.3 安装Bootstrap
- 2.2.4 快速体验Bootstrap
- 2.3 实战:传统节日介绍页面
- 2.3.1 页面结构分析
- 2.3.2 代码实现
- 2.4 本章小结
- 2.5 习题
- 第3章 Bootstrap脚手架
- 3.1 Bootstrap布局基础
- 3.1.1 断点
- 3.1.2 布局容器
- 3.1.3 弹性布局
- 3.2 网格系统
- 3.2.1 网格系统的组成
- 3.2.2 网格系统的特性
- 3.2.3 基础网格系统的应用
- 3.2.4 响应类
- 3.2.5 列排序
- 3.2.6 列嵌套
- 3.3 实战:信息推广页面
- 3.3.1 页面结构分析
- 3.3.2 代码实现
- 3.4 本章小结
- 3.5 习题
- 第4章 Bootstrap页面内容
- 4.1 排版
- 4.1.1 常用排版类
- 4.1.2 强调类
- 4.1.3 引用类
- 4.1.4 列表类
- 4.2 代码标签
- 4.3 表格
- 4.3.1 表格的结构标签
- 4.3.2 表格的个性化风格
- 4.4 表单
- 4.4.1 表单控件的基本结构
- 4.4.2 表单控件类
- 4.4.3 表单控件的使用
- 4.5 图片
- 4.5.1 图片类
- 4.5.2 图片对齐方式
- 4.6 画像
- 4.7 实战:经典管理系统页面
- 4.7.1 页面结构分析
- 4.7.2 代码实现
- 4.8 本章小结
- 4.9 习题
- 第5章 Bootstrap的工具类
- 5.1 文本类
- 5.1.1 文本对齐类
- 5.1.2 文本转换类
- 5.1.3 文本折行与溢出类
- 5.1.4 文本字体类
- 5.1.5 其他文本类
- 5.2 颜色类
- 5.2.1 文本颜色类
- 5.2.2 链接颜色
- 5.2.3 背景颜色类
- 5.2.4 案例练习——前端学习菜单页面
- 5.3 边框类
- 5.3.1 边框设置类
- 5.3.2 边框颜色类
- 5.3.3 圆角边框类
- 5.4 边距类
- 5.5 display类
- 5.5.1 显示或隐藏元素
- 5.5.2 响应式显示或隐藏元素
- 5.6 浮动类
- 5.7 阴影类
- 5.8 尺寸类
- 5.8.1 相对于父元素的尺寸类
- 5.8.2 相对于视口的尺寸类
- 5.9 溢出类
- 5.10 定位类
- 5.11 内嵌类
- 5.12 实战:景区门票详情页面
- 5.12.1 页面结构分析
- 5.12.2 代码实现
- 5.13 本章小结
- 5.14 习题
- 第6章 Bootstrap的弹性布局
- 6.1 弹性盒子
- 6.1.1 初识弹性布局
- 6.1.2 Bootstrap 4中的弹性布局
- 6.2 排列方向类
- 6.2.1 水平方向类
- 6.2.2 垂直方向类
- 6.3 对齐布局类
- 6.3.1 内容排列布局类
- 6.3.2 多行项目对齐布局类
- 6.3.3 单行项目对齐布局类
- 6.3.4 指定项目对齐布局类
- 6.3.5 案例练习——骰子图案设计页面
- 6.4 自动相等布局类
- 6.5 伸缩变换布局类
- 6.6 自动浮动布局类
- 6.7 包裹布局类
- 6.8 排序布局类
- 6.9 实战:新时代的奋斗者宣传页面
- 6.9.1 页面结构分析
- 6.9.2 代码实现
- 6.10 本章小结
- 6.11 习题
- 第7章 Bootstrap的CSS组件
- 7.1 徽章
- 7.2 警告框
- 7.2.1 默认警告框
- 7.2.2 警告框附加内容
- 7.2.3 警告框状态
- 7.3 图标
- 7.3.1 字体图标
- 7.3.2 旋转图标
- 7.4 按钮
- 7.4.1 按钮组件
- 7.4.2 按钮风格设计
- 7.4.3 基础按钮组
- 7.4.4 按钮组的布局与样式
- 7.5 下拉菜单
- 7.5.1 下拉菜单的基本结构
- 7.5.2 下拉菜单辅助类
- 7.5.3 下拉菜单的使用
- 7.6 导航
- 7.6.1 导航组件的基本结构
- 7.6.2 导航辅助类
- 7.6.3 导航选项卡
- 7.6.4 面包屑导航
- 7.7 导航栏
- 7.7.1 导航栏的运行特点
- 7.7.2 导航栏辅助类
- 7.8 进度条
- 7.9 分页
- 7.10 卡片
- 7.10.1 卡片内容类
- 7.10.2 卡片的使用
- 7.10.3 卡片布局类
- 7.11 媒体对象
- 7.11.1 媒体对象的基本结构
- 7.11.2 媒体对象的使用
- 7.12 巨幕
- 7.13 实战:传统美食介绍页面
- 7.13.1 页面结构分析
- 7.13.2 代码实现
- 7.14 本章小结
- 7.15 习题
- 第8章 Bootstrap的JavaScript插件
- 8.1 插件概述
- 8.1.1 插件工具
- 8.1.2 插件引入与调用
- 8.1.3 插件事件
- 8.2 模态框
- 8.2.1 模态框的基本结构
- 8.2.2 模态框辅助类
- 8.2.3 模态框的事件与方法
- 8.3 下拉菜单
- 8.4 滚动监听
- 8.5 工具提示
- 8.6 弹出框
- 8.7 警告框
- 8.8 按钮
- 8.9 折叠
- 8.9.1 折叠插件的基本结构
- 8.9.2 手风琴式折叠
- 8.9.3 折叠插件的调用
- 8.9.4 折叠插件的方法与事件
- 8.9.5 折叠插件的事件调用
- 8.10 轮播
- 8.10.1 轮播插件的基本结构
- 8.10.2 轮播插件的风格设计
- 8.10.3 轮播插件的调用
- 8.10.4 轮播插件的方法与事件
- 8.11 实战:企业门户网站首页
- 8.11.1 头部导航栏区域
- 8.11.2 Service折叠区域
- 8.11.3 About弹出框区域
- 8.11.4 Contact联系区域
- 8.11.5 小型设备状态下的页面显示效果
- 8.12 本章小结
- 8.13 习题
- 第9章 综合案例:智慧医疗
- 9.1 项目分析
- 9.1.1 页面概述
- 9.1.2 项目结构
- 9.2 网页预览
- 9.2.1 网站首页效果
- 9.2.2 产品中心页效果
- 9.2.3 应用案例页效果
- 9.2.4 新闻中心页效果
- 9.2.5 加入我们页效果
- 9.2.6 登录与注册模块
- 9.3 设计与实现
- 9.3.1 网站首页代码
- 9.3.2 产品中心页代码
- 9.3.3 应用案例页代码
- 9.3.4 新闻中心页代码
- 9.3.5 加入我们页代码
- 9.3.6 登录与注册模块代码
- 9.4 项目总结
展开全部
出版方
人民邮电出版社
人民邮电出版社是工业和信息化部主管的大型专业出版社,成立于1953年10月1日。人民邮电出版社坚持“立足信息产业、面向现代社会、传播科学知识、服务科教兴国”,致力于通信、计算机、电子技术、教材、少儿、经管、摄影、集邮、旅游、心理学等领域的专业图书出版。